Hurricanes beat Delaware State 97-41 in dominating fashion
Miami continued to dominate on its home court Sunday afternoon, defeating Delaware State 97-41. It marked Miami’s first victory by at least 50 points since the Hurricanes defeated Nova Southeastern, 108-58, on Nov. 16, 2009.
